HTC India announces Android 5.0 roll-out for Desire 816, One E8 & One (M7) dual-SIM

Advertisements

HTC India has announced that it has started rolling out Android 5.0 update for four of its smartphones – Desire 816, Desire eye, One E8 and One (M7) dual-SIM. We had already told you about the Desire 816 update on Wednesday.

The Lollipop update for these HTC phones is now live over-the-air (OTA) and you can manually look for it by going to Settings > About Phone > Software update. Like most Android updates, the Lollipop for Desire eye, One E8 and One (M7) dual-SIM is also being pushed in batches, so not everyone will get it right-away. The update roll-out is expected to complete over the next few days.

According to HTC, the update brings Android 5.0 changes like performance enhancements, UI tweaks, notification enhancements, lock-screen tweaks as well as search function in settings and recent apps UI upgrade.
